<%@page import="java.util.Map"%> <%@page import="java.util.HashMap"%> <%@page import="java.util.Set"%> <%@page import="java.util.HashSet"%> <%@page import="java.util.ArrayList"%> <%@page import="ru.bgcrm.model.IdTitle"%> <%@page import="java.util.List"%> <%@ page contentType="text/html; charset=UTF-8"%> <%@ include file="/WEB-INF/jspf/taglibs.jsp"%> TEST <%@ include file="/WEB-INF/jspf/script_css.jsp"%>
Выбор даты и времени:
ymd: ymdh: ymdhm: ymdhms:
<%@ include file="/WEB-INF/jspf/date_month_days.jsp"%>
IPv4:
Текстовое поле с иконками ввода и очистки:
Кнопки реализованные с помощью button либо div:
Кнопка DIV
Кнопки панели задач
Приложение 1111111111111111111111
Приложение запущенноееееееееееееееееееееееее
<ui:combo-single>
  • Первый
  • Второйс выделением
  • Третий ddddddddd ddddddddd dddddddddd d
  • Четвертый
  • Первый
  • Второйс выделением
  • Третий
  • Четвертый
  • Первый
  • Второйс выделением
  • Третий
  • Четвертый
  • <% List list = new ArrayList(); list.add( new IdTitle( 1, "Первое значение" ) ); list.add( new IdTitle( 2, "Второе значение и длинный текст после" ) ); pageContext.setAttribute( "list", list ); %>
    <ui:combo-check>
    <% List list = new ArrayList(); list.add( new IdTitle( 1, "Первое значение" ) ); list.add( new IdTitle( 2, "Второе значение и длинный текст после" ) ); pageContext.setAttribute( "list", list ); Set values = new HashSet(); values.add( 2 ); pageContext.setAttribute( "values", values ); %>
    <ui:select-mult>
    <% List list = new ArrayList(); list.add( new IdTitle( 1, "Первое значение" ) ); list.add( new IdTitle( 2, "Второе значение и длинный текст после" ) ); pageContext.setAttribute( "list", list ); Set values = new HashSet(); values.add( 2 ); pageContext.setAttribute( "values", values ); %> С изменением позиции (порядок выбранных должен быть 2 потом 1): <% List list = new ArrayList(); list.add( new IdTitle( 1, "Первое значение" ) ); list.add( new IdTitle( 2, "Второе значение и длинный текст после" ) ); pageContext.setAttribute( "list", list ); Map map = new HashMap(); for( IdTitle item : list ) { map.put( item.getId(), item ); } pageContext.setAttribute( "map", map ); List values = new ArrayList(); values.add( 2 ); values.add( 1 ); pageContext.setAttribute( "values", values ); %>
    Выравнивание в колонку

  • Первый
  • Второй

  • <ui:select-single>
    <% List list = new ArrayList(); list.add( new IdTitle( 1, "Первое значение" ) ); list.add( new IdTitle( 2, "Второе значение и длинный текст после" ) ); pageContext.setAttribute( "list", list ); %>
    Табы
    Содержимое первого таба
    Содержимое второго таба
    Содержимое третьего таба

    Что где посмотреть:
    Font Icons: